Merge branch 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/ryusuke/nilfs2
* 'for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/ryusuke/nilfs2: (23 commits) nilfs2: disallow remount of snapshot from/to a regular mount nilfs2: use huge_encode_dev/huge_decode_dev nilfs2: update comment on deactivate_super at nilfs_get_sb nilfs2: replace MS_VERBOSE with MS_SILENT nilfs2: add missing initialization of s_mode nilfs2: fix misuse of open_bdev_exclusive/close_bdev_exclusive nilfs2: enlarge s_volume_name member in nilfs_super_block nilfs2: use checkpoint number instead of timestamp to select super block nilfs2: add missing endian conversion on super block magic number nilfs2: make nilfs_sc_*_ops static nilfs2: add kernel doc comments to persistent object allocator functions nilfs2: change sc_timer from a pointer to an embedded one in struct nilfs_sc_info nilfs2: remove nilfs_segctor_init() in segment.c nilfs2: insert checkpoint number in segment summary header nilfs2: add a print message after loading nilfs2 nilfs2: cleanup multi kmem_cache_{create,destroy} code nilfs2: move out checksum routines to segment buffer code nilfs2: move pointer to super root block into logs nilfs2: change default of 'errors' mount option to 'remount-ro' mode nilfs2: Combine nilfs_btree_release_path() and nilfs_btree_free_path() ...
